微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 手机设计讨论 > MTK手机平台交流 > adb shell cat串口信息,为什么会回显到PC端串口调试助手的接收区?

adb shell cat串口信息,为什么会回显到PC端串口调试助手的接收区?

时间:10-02 整理:3721RD 点击:
C区是发送数据到手机
B区是接收手机发来的数据
本来C区发数据,是PC--->phone
B区是 phone-->PC
现在我用adb cat dev/ttyMT0抓取C区发送的数据,为什么会在B区显示出来呢?

他实际也是要手机发送数据到控制台嘛。而发送时,内部应当是虚拟了一个打印口,而实际上物理上是一个UART口嘛,所以最后就还是从PC机上接收到数据了。

因为我是从PC发数据给手机
手机没有发数据给PC

B区域不应该显示出来的

现在ADB SHELL CAT DEV/TTYMT0后,居然在PC端接收到了数据,只可能是一种情况,那就是cat 过程中,同时把数据写到了TX的BUFFER
路径变成了

PC------>PHONE----CAT---->TX--->PC

看看我上面说的,与你这个意思是差不多的。

xuexixuexi!

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top